Chicken, Pear and Blueberry Salad
4Serves
EasyDifficulty
20 MINSPreparation
10 MINSCooking
This salad makes a great fresh and light meal in warmer weather. The sweetness of blueberries and pear make this an attractive salad for kids.
Ingredients
200g baby cos lettuce, torn
100g snowpeas, trimmed and finely sliced
2 sticks celery, thinly sliced
1 pear, cored, quartered and thinly sliced lengthways
125g fresh blueberries or seedless grapes
2 small skinless chicken fillets, grilled and sliced
1 cup Greek-style yoghurt
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h chives
2 teaspoons whole grain mustard
freshly squeezed juice of half an orange

Method
- Arrange lettuce, snowpeas, celery, pear slices and blueberries on a large serving platter, scatter over the chicken.
- Combine yoghurt, chives, mustard and juice then drizzle over the salad before serving.
Handy Tips
BBQ chicken is also suitable for this recipe. Simply discard the skin and break into bite-sized pieces. You will need 2 cups of chicken.
